If you have a team of say 6 Lioones (91-100) the chances of you picking up TM26 increase. This is a list of what can be picked up with level 91-100 Lioone's.

Hyper Potion (Most Common)
Rare Candy, Protein, Revive, HP Up, Full Restore, Max Revive (Common)
PP Up (Uncommon)
Max Elixer (Uncommon)
Leftovers, TM26 (Earthquake) (Almost Never)

As you can see, even with Level 91-100 Lioone's, getting leftovers and Earthquake are still extremely rare. What a lot of people do is when they're EV Training or just training in general they take a long 5 91-100 Lioone's and just battle with their pokemon and after a few battles check the held items.

This can also be called farming because people will then sell on the items to the PokeMart.

the items aren't dropped by the opposing pokemon. for all intents and purposes, they come out of nowhere. at the end of any battle, trainer or wild pokemon, it can be picked up.

Yes, considering these items don't come from pokemon they don't have to see battle to pick anything up. So if one Linoone can get an item, then 5 sure can help. Level 91-100 are the only levels it can get TM26.
